Zhangzhou Chinese Bayberry, a premium fruit cultivated in the Zhangzhou region of Fujian, is renowned for its exceptional taste and high quality. Despite its strong local reputation, it has faced challenges in expanding its reach beyond local markets, particularly in high-end urban areas. This study explores the market demand for Zhangzhou Chinese Bayberry, identifies the factors influencing consumer purchasing behavior, and proposes marketing strategies to enhance its visibility and appeal, especially in high-income urban markets. Using a survey-based approach, the study examines consumer awareness, preferences, price sensitivity, and packaging considerations. The findings reveal that while taste and quality are the primary drivers of consumer preferences, price sensitivity and limited availability present significant barriers to wider market penetration. The study further identifies branding, packaging, and targeted pricing strategies as key factors for improving market reach. This research offers actionable insights for stakeholders, including farmers, marketers, and policymakers, to develop strategies that position Zhangzhou Chinese Bayberry as a premium product in broader markets.
